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3253182284 297163101 4804627
6372879428 80494
6372879428 80494
100 596557094 92
All about undefined
Interested in learning more?
6372879428 80494
100 596557094 92
See more
52249082645 9259417 407
84 61287859803 83487947 275136017
See more
22 16004
9038 135683 9155890 82859965340
See more